{"paper":{"title":"The wave equation on axisymmetric stationary black hole backgrounds","license":"http://arxiv.org/licenses/nonexclusive-distrib/1.0/","headline":"","cross_cats":[],"primary_cat":"gr-qc","authors_text":"Mihalis Dafermos","submitted_at":"2009-01-26T21:38:07Z","abstract_excerpt":"Understanding the behaviour of linear waves on black hole backgrounds is a central problem in general relativity, intimately connected with the nonlinear stability of the black hole spacetimes themselves as solutions to the Einstein equations--a major open question in the subject. Nonetheless, it is only very recently that even the most basic boundedness and quantitative decay properties of linear waves have been proven in a suitably general class of black hole exterior spacetimes.
